Window 006 - Good Samaritan (restored)

Bottom to top, left to right. Circles start at 6 o'clock, proceed left to right:

• Panels 9,10,11: Samaritan binds his wounds, places the man on his donkey, and takes him to a waiting inn-keeper.
-
• Quadrant 12: Samaritan cares for wounded man at the inn.
• Quadrant 13: God creates man, (breathing into Adam the breath of life?).
• Center 14: Adam in paradise.
• Quadrant 15: God makes woman from rib ('tsela') as Adam sleeps. The appearance of the legs matching both Adam and Eve is a beautiful bit of work, rich with symbolism.
• Quadrant 16: God forbids the tree of knowledge of Good and Evil. Note the red serpent already coiled about the trunk.
-
• Panel 17: They sit under the tree (a first step toward sin, perhaps?).
• Panel 18: Satan tempts them and they eat. Note the dark, ominous red background which echoes the serpent from Quadrant 16, and contrasts with the refreshing blue of the previous.
• Panel 19: God calls to them, but they hide and make fig-leaf aprons.

• Quadrant 20: Cherubim drives them from the garden and tree of life.
• Quadrant 21: Adam digs while Eve spins with a distaff.
• Center 22: God/Christ judges their sin but also promises redemption. {? makes covenant with them)
• Quadrant 23: Cain takes an axe to Abel's head; the first murder. Abel's name can be made out in text below the panel. Like Abel--and the man in the parable--we have fallen victim to a fallen world, and lie wounded and bleeding.
• Quadrant 24: Christ sits to redeem and judge, surrounded by angels. Reminds us that he is the ultimate figure to whom the parable of the Samaritan points.

Zodiac / Labours of the Months

Zodiac / Labours of the Months

Chartres, west side, left door, archivolt.

• First archivolt (inner): April with tree blossoming, Aries, May with falconer and horse, Taurus.

• Second archivolt (outer): July with wheat cutting, Cancer, August with wheat threshing, Leo

† Window 095 - South rose: Christ in glory, after Revelation of St. John

Surrounded by the four beasts and 24 elders of the apocalypse. Note the coat of arms (blue and yellow checkerboard) of the donors, Pierre Mauclerc of Dreux-Brittany

Window 004 - Saint John the Divine [author of Revelation / the Apocalypse]

Bottom to top, left to right:

• Rows 08 & 09: John enters Ephesus and raises a woman from the dead; on-lookers are amazed.
• Row 10: John drinks poison and receives no harm.
• Rows 11 & 12: Two young men crush gems; John makes gems whole again.
• Row 13: Jesus appears to John.
• Rows 14 & 15: John changes wood to gold and pebbles into gems. Man gives treasure to money-changer.
• Row 16: John awaits death.
• Rows 17 & 18 & 19: Angels

South porth, right portal, right side --"Bay of the Confessors"

Figures L - R
• St. Gregory (pope dress)
• St. Jerome (translated Bible into Latin, the "Vulgate"). Beneath him is a woman with bandaged eyes (the 'blind' synagogue replaced by the Church)
• St. Martin (bishop of Tours). Two dogs lick his bishop's staff, since he reportedly prevented them from eating a hare by miraculous means. Martin gets further attention in the tympanum above the door.
• St. Avitus, abbot of Micy [added at porch construction].
